Chiamaka Nnadozie played against Manchester City for Paris FC in September Brighton have signed Nigeria goalkeeper Chiamaka Nnadozie on a free transfer from Paris FC. The 24-year-old will join the club when her contract with the French side expires on 1 July. Nnadozie has made 55 appearances for her country, making her senior debut in 2018. She has experience in the Women's Champions League, having made 16 European appearances for Paris FC between 2022 and 2025. "She's a talented and commanding goalkeeper who will bring consistency and confidence to our defensive line, " said Brighton manager Dario Vidosic. "We're confident she'll add both depth and drive to a squad already full of ambition as we continue to build for next season.
